Modern Mongolia: From Khans to Commissars to Capitalists Morris Rossabi Annotated edition
Modern Mongolia: From Khans to Commissars to Capitalists
Morris Rossabi
Explores the effects of the withdrawal of Soviet assistance, the role of international financial agencies in supporting a pure market economy, and the ways that new policies have led to greater political freedom but also to unemployment, poverty, and deterioration in the education, health, and well-being of Mongolian society.
